INTRODUCTION
2.4 Concept of operation
A heat pump (HP) is a thermodynamic machine which transfers
heat from one location to another. To do so, it employs the
characteristics of a refrigerant fluid.
The system is composed of the following circuits:
- The refrigeration circuit which transfers heat to the water
circuit following the evaporation, compression, condensation
and expansion of the uid.
- The heating circuit.
